The event coincided with World Tsunami Awareness Day and provided residents with information about tsunamis, different types of threats and evacuation methods.
One such highlight was the Old Bar tsunami evacuation maps.
NSW SES Mid North Coast region community engagement coordinator Steve Lawrence said the maps give residents a guide to the points of evacuation if a tsunami occurs.
“The maps have been developed by the NSW State Emergency Service as a guide and an estimate as to the areas for people that they would need to move away from if there was a land threat tsunami,” he said.
The map is available on the NSW SES website.
